Ordinals
beta
Sat 854712573670498
decimal
170942.2573670498
degree
0°170942′1598″2573670498‴
percentile
40.70059879098487%
name
huifkdcfxdf
cycle
0
epoch
0
period
84
block
170942
offset
2573670498
timestamp
2012-03-13 06:44:52 UTC
rarity
common
prev
next